The final list of NRC was released by the Centre on August 31 at all NRC Seva Kendra across Assam and on www.nrcassam.nic.in or www.assam.mygov.in online. 01:45 | "BJP not happy with NRC list as more illegal migrants should have been excluded," says Assam Finance Minister Himanta Biswa Sarma READ | NRC leaves out names of many refugees coming to India from Bangladesh prior to 1971: Himanta Biswa Sarma 01:05 | Unhappy with exclusion figure in the final NRC list, AASU to move SC "We are not happy at all. 12:30 | Abdul Khaleque, Assam Congress MP congratulate NRC State Coordinator,& SC for publishing the final list 11:30 | Delhi BJP president wants an NRC in the national capital as well 11:10 | Congress to meet over NRC shortly The Congress party will meet shortly, at 10 Janpath 11:01 | People throng at NRC Kendras to check NRC final list 10:45 | List can be accessed both online and offline Hard copies of the Supplementary List of Inclusions will be available for public view at NRC Seva Kendras, offices of the Deputy Commissioner and offices of the Circle Officer during office hours. 10:00 | Final NRC list to be out shortly 09:40 | 400 Foreigners' Tribunals to deal with cases of excluded people The Assam government will establish 400 Foreigners Tribunals in the state to deal with the cases of people who are excluded from the final National Register of Citizens. 07:00 | Assam on high alert ahead of the publication of final NRC list, security tightened Amid tightened security and a ban on assembly of more than four people in some public places considered sensitive, the stage is set for the publication of the final National Register of Citizens list in Assam on Saturday.
